我在IE8+浏览器中呈现页面时遇到了问题,它在FireFox上工作得很好。如果我保持下面的代码,那么它不会在IE8+中呈现页面。它只在兼容视图模式下渲染,而不在普通模式下渲染。
<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.01//EN"
"http://www.w3.org/TR/html4/strict.dtd">
<%@ taglib prefix="c" uri="http://java.sun.com/jsp/jstl/core"%>
<!--
我有以下代码来替换JS文件中的一些文本:
@echo off &setlocal
set "search=showLog: true"
set "replace=showLog: false"
set "textfile=globalsDebugTest.js"
set "newfile=new.js"
(for /f "delims=" %%i in ('findstr /n "^" "%textfile%"') do (
set "lin
在某些情况下,我的应用程序接收到一个对象数组,其中所有属性中的记录都为空值。在这种情况下,整行中的所有单元格都将为空。
在此方案中,datatable显示垂直滚动条。
在下面的示例中,scrolly被设置为'30vh‘。但是,对于只有2条记录,垂直滚动条正在显示。
有没有办法解决这个问题?提前谢谢。
var data = [];
for ( var i=0 ; i<2 ; i++ ) {
var record = ['','','','','
我的自定义标签帮助器在一行中呈现html,但我希望每个标签都在新行上。 标签帮助器: switch(tag.Position)
{
case ContentPosition.Body:
_output.Content.AppendHtml(tag);
break;
case ContentPosition.PostContent:
_output.PostContent.AppendHtml(tag);
break;
case ContentPosition.PostElement:
好的,谷歌几分钟后,这似乎是用sed在每一行输出前加上前缀的常规方法。
但我犯了一个我不明白的错误。
这意味着什么,我该如何解决这个问题?
$ sed 's/^/#/' test.txt
sed: -e expression #1, char 0: no previous regular expression
我的test.txt是什么样子的-这真的只是个测试
### test.txt
a
b
c
d
e
f
g
h
哦是的..。版本
$ sed --version
GNU sed version 4.2.1
Copyright (C) 2009 Free Software F
我是Leaflet.js的新手。我正在尝试使用Leaflet和D3添加一个层到一个操作系统模型。我可以看到一个点,但当我缩小查看是否有其他点显示地图时,地图没有正确重绘,并且我也收到了"TypeError: t is undefined“的消息。
下面是我的大部分代码:
/* We simply pick up the SVG from the map object */
var svg = d3.select("#map").select("svg"),
g = svg.append("g");
d3.tsv("DH_Doig
我有一个相当大的6000行的js文件,而JavaScript内核似乎不能检索变量值,而在任何web浏览器中运行相同的文件对我来说都很好。当我尝试检索变量的值时,它显示为未定义,但当我在浏览器中使用js控制台时,它显示得很好。我推测这是由于文件的大小,因为当我把
var helloWorld = "Hello World";
在js文件的前面,这个快速代码可以检索它。
func helloWorld() {
if let variableHelloWorld = self.jsContext.objectForKeyedSubscript("helloW